Last year’s Britain’s Got Talent favourite Ronan Parke has been dropped by Sony after disappointing sales of his debut album.
The 13-year-old released an eponymous covers album in October and disappointed execs when it stalled at No. 22. The winner of the series, Jai McDowall, has also been let go following his own album’s failiure to even crack the Top 40.
